What is a Damaged Photo Repair Service?

A damaged photo repair service is a specialized process where experts restore old or damaged photographs using advanced techniques. This process includes color correction, tear repair, stain removal, and even reconstructing missing parts. Professionals use digital tools like Adobe Photoshop, AI-powered restoration software, and manual retouching to ensure the best results.

Types of Photo Damage & How They Are Repaired

1. Faded or Discolored Photos

Cause: Aging, exposure to sunlight, and chemical reactions over time.
Repair Process: Digital color enhancement, contrast adjustments, and re-colorization.

2. Torn or Ripped Photos

Cause: Mishandling, accidental tearing, or wear and tear over time.
Repair Process: Digital patching and reconstruction of missing areas using cloning and blending tools.

3. Water-Damaged Photos

Cause: Floods, spills, humidity, and moisture exposure.
Repair Process: Removal of water stains, restoration of color balance, and texture correction.

4. Mold & Mildew Damage

Cause: Long-term exposure to damp conditions.
Repair Process: Digital removal of mold spots and texture smoothing.

5. Scratched or Creased Photos

Cause: Rough handling, folding, or improper storage.
Repair Process: Digital retouching to remove creases, scratches, and unwanted marks.

6. Fire or Smoke-Damaged Photos

Cause: Exposure to fire, smoke, or extreme heat.
Repair Process: Reconstruction of burnt areas, contrast and brightness adjustments, and color correction.

Frequently Asked Questions (FAQs)

1. How long does a photo restoration process take?

The time varies based on the complexity of the damage. Simple repairs take a few hours, while extensive restorations may require 2–5 days.

2. Can I restore a photo that has missing parts?

Yes, professionals use AI-driven tools and manual techniques to recreate missing details as accurately as possible.

3. Is it possible to restore severely burned photos?

While some severely burned photos may be beyond repair, experts can often reconstruct parts of the image using digital techniques.

4. Will the restored photo look exactly like the original?

Yes, professionals aim to retain authenticity while enhancing clarity, colors, and missing details.

5. How do I send my damaged photo for repair?

You can scan and email the photo or mail a physical copy to the service provider. Most professionals provide guidance on scanning for best results.

6. Can I restore my old photos myself?

DIY restoration is possible with software like Photoshop, but professional services ensure the best quality and accurate restoration.

7. What formats do I receive my restored photo in?

Most services provide digital copies in JPEG, PNG, or TIFF formats, and some offer prints upon request.

8. How much does a damaged photo repair service cost?

Costs vary based on the extent of damage, starting from $10 for minor fixes to $100+ for complex restorations.
